Details
A vulnerability classified as critical has been found in Wireshark (Packet Analyzer Software). This affects some unknown processing of the file epan/dissectors/packet-ldss.c of the component LDSS Dissector. The manipulation as part of a Packet leads to a memory corruption vulnerability. CWE is classifying the issue as CWE-119. The product performs operations on a memory buffer, but it can read from or write to a memory location that is outside of the intended boundary of the buffer.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:
In Wireshark 2.6.0, 2.4.0 to 2.4.6, and 2.2.0 to 2.2.14, the LDSS dissector could crash. This was addressed in epan/dissectors/packet-ldss.c by avoiding a buffer over-read upon encountering a missing '\0' character.
The bug was discovered 05/22/2018. The weakness was shared 05/22/2018 as Bug 14615 as confirmed bug report (Bugzilla). The advisory is shared at bugs.wireshark.org. This vulnerability is uniquely identified as CVE-2018-11362 since 05/21/2018. The exploitability is told to be easy. It is possible to initiate the attack remotely. No form of authentication is needed for exploitation. Technical details are known, but no exploit is available.
The vulnerability scanner Nessus provides a plugin with the ID 110177 (openSUSE Security Update : wireshark (openSUSE-2018-520)), which helps to determine the existence of the flaw in a target environment. It is assigned to the family SuSE Local Security Checks and running in the context l. The commercial vulnerability scanner Qualys is able to test this issue with plugin 171605 (SUSE Enterprise Linux Security Update for wireshark (SUSE-SU-2018:2891-1)).
Upgrading eliminates this vulnerability. A possible mitigation has been published 3 days after the disclosure of the vulnerability.
